Taking Pictures fits into the "wall of sound" music catagory. We are a melodic (though not sugary) and rhythmically dense band (but it's in 4/4, don't be lazy, we are not a math rock band. . . ) that favors tight song structures as well as more free/improvisational pieces. Our music is, for the most part, a collective effort of the involved artists and writing and practice are a source of great joy for us.
the final taking pictures album has been mastered. it sounds great. A small vinyl pressing is forthcoming with some handmade sleeves as well as a download.
